Grid Maintenance Procedures: Planning and Scheduling
This unit covers the importance of planning and scheduling in grid maintenance procedures, including identifying maintenance windows, prioritizing tasks, and coordinating with stakeholders. •
Electrical Inspections and Testing
This unit focuses on the procedures for electrical inspections and testing, including the use of specialized equipment, interpreting test results, and identifying potential safety hazards. •
Circuit Breaker Maintenance and Replacement
This unit covers the maintenance and replacement procedures for circuit breakers, including the use of non-contact voltage testers, replacing worn-out components, and testing the breaker's functionality. •
Transformer Maintenance and Repair
This unit focuses on the maintenance and repair procedures for transformers, including the use of specialized tools, testing transformer oil, and replacing worn-out components. •
Grid Maintenance Procedures: Safety and Risk Management
This unit covers the importance of safety and risk management in grid maintenance procedures, including identifying potential hazards, implementing safety protocols, and reporting incidents. •
Electrical Panel Maintenance and Upgrades
This unit covers the maintenance and upgrade procedures for electrical panels, including the use of specialized tools, replacing worn-out components, and testing the panel's functionality. •
Grid Maintenance Procedures: Communication and Documentation
This unit focuses on the importance of communication and documentation in grid maintenance procedures, including creating maintenance records, reporting incidents, and communicating with stakeholders. •
Electrical System Troubleshooting and Analysis
This unit covers the procedures for troubleshooting and analyzing electrical systems, including the use of specialized tools, identifying fault patterns, and developing repair plans. •
Grid Maintenance Procedures: Specialized Equipment Maintenance
This unit covers the maintenance procedures for specialized equipment, including the use of specialized tools, testing equipment functionality, and replacing worn-out components. •
Electrical Safety Procedures and Protocols
This unit focuses on the electrical safety procedures and protocols, including the use of personal protective equipment, identifying potential hazards, and implementing emergency response plans.
